Project Change Management – A Philosophical Dilemma

"Our dilemma is that we hate change and love it at the same time; what we really want is for things to remain the same but get better.”
                                                                                                - Sydney J. Harris

Now that we know we’re discussing project change management, it’s time for a decision on how approved change will be addressed in the project.  Let me describe a scenario to help illustrate the two schools of thought.

You start a project and complete and baseline the plan.  It is a six month project.  Three months into the project, you are now one month behind when a key stakeholder requests a significant change to the project scope (a new feature).  You do the planning for this new feature and it will add two months to the project.  What is the new completion date?
One school says the new baseline is the former baseline plus the new change, meaning the project is now baselined as an eight-month project and still one month behind.  The other school says that the new baseline is current actual plus the new change, meaning the project is now baselined as a nine-month project and on schedule.  Advocates for the first method argue that the baseline shouldn’t absorb the delay just because they’ve proposed a change – and they’re right.  Advocates for the second method say that it doesn’t make sense to publish a new baseline with an inaccurate end date – and they’re right.  The ultimate choice depends on subjective considerations over which of the two better fits the organizational culture.

Since there is no absolute “right” or “wrong” choice between these schools, the participants should all understand how change management will work in this scenario (this would be a key section of the change management sections of the Time Management Plan and Cost Management Plan).  While this may not be a critical decision for a P&SD PM, for a consultancy PM or a contracted third-party organization providing PM services, this could be significant given that compensation (penalties and bonuses) may depend on whether the project is early, late or on schedule.
Like many controversies where there is no absolute “right” or “wrong,” this too will have practitioners who have an intuitive and firm position one way or another;  they may have difficulty understanding or even acknowledging the other view.  This can make discussions on the topic difficult because they can get emotional.

If you follow the first scenario, the project team has an incentive to “game” the change estimates, especially if there is a subjective component to the estimate.  That is, if they are behind or over budget, this is their opportunity to catch up, so it may not make much difference which school you prefer.
If you follow the second scenario, there may be stakeholders who feel the project team is taking advantage of them to erase variances.  Thus, in the end it comes down to the ethical practices of the project manager and the project team.

Estimates, Schedules, Assumptions and Risks

"Though life is made up of mere bubbles, 'Tis better than many aver, For while we've a whole lot of troubles, The most of them never occur.”
                                                                                                - Nixon Waterman

With this post I conclude the series on scheduling and estimating that started with the basics of scheduling.  I hope that this series has successfully drilled into you that offering an informal estimate, without including all of the elements for success and properly qualifying the estimate with assumptions or risks, is an eventual path to damaging your credibility and the credibility of the PM profession.  Estimates should almost universally be presented as ranges with statistical probabilities.  (It’s a real disgrace that our tools generally don’t provide this capability.)
Estimates should always include estimating assumptions.  This is not a CYA point, but rather the estimating assumptions further clarify the scope and scope boundaries, establishing basis for (project) change control.  Change Management is a topic that I haven’t developed yet and is a good one for a future series.  Stay tuned for that one.

A well-formed schedule takes work to produce.   When done well it has a rational basis and a foundation in science.  And despite all that, it is still subject to failure.  That is no excuse, though, for us not to do the work that our profession calls for.  In fact, it is the reason that we should be as rigorous as possible in our duties.

Estimate Confidence Buffers, Risk Buffers and Management Reserve

"If confusion is the first step to knowledge, I must be a genius.”
                                                                                                - Larry Leissner

We’re nearing the conclusion of this series that started with the basics of scheduling.  I want to tie up a few loose ends, maybe clarify some inaccuracies and address some confusion I may have introduced.
As I developed this series on scheduling, leading up to the previous post on estimate buffers, I hopefully offered convincing arguments for including appropriate buffers.  In this post, I want to compare and contrast various types of buffers that are common.

I think the discussion I offered on risk buffers is consistent with other authors and industry practices, so I won’t belabor that discussion.  I will point out that risk buffers are included in the project (time and cost) budget and are managed by the Project Manager.
Literature and practices for improving estimate confidence are much rarer.  Therefore, there may be some stakeholder pushback for including these buffers in the schedule.  However, you can demonstrate through logic, reason, science and ethics that, in order to have a realistic schedule, these buffers, like the risk buffers, must be included in the schedule.  Like risk buffers, these confidence buffers are included in the project budget and are managed by the Project Manager.

However, you don’t want to “double count” your risks.  Let’s say you do a lot of similar projects.  For these, there will probably be a common pool of risks that are included.  However, if your estimates are based on historical results and sometimes these risks occur, then there is the potential that your Pessimistic estimates will already account for those risks.  You will need to adjust either the estimates or the risk buffers so they are in the schedule only once.
In contrast to the confidence and risk buffers, some PMs Pad their estimates.  Some project managers, after over-running the project schedule a few times, learn that their estimates are never sufficient and start adding arbitrary amounts.  “We go over by 20% every time, so I’ll just start adding 20% to the schedule.”  This may sound logical on the surface, but is actually bad for their credibility and for the PM profession.  (Look for more discussion on this topic in a future discussion of The Toyota Way.)  Stakeholders learn that the PM is padding and, in response, start cutting the budget or otherwise compensating.  Pad is Bad.

In contrast, neither confidence buffers nor risk buffers are arbitrary.  Hopefully, if you’ve followed the discussion this far, the reasonable, logical and scientific justification for including these in the project are thoroughly explained and documented.
One last buffer that is sometimes seen in large, third-party project contracts is Management Reserve.  Management Reserve is separate from and distinctly different than estimate confidence buffers, risk buffers or pad.  Management Reserve is contingency funds allocated for use by the contract owner (sponsor).  These funds are not part of the project budget and are not available to the Project Manager except after approved project change control to authorize allocation to the project.

The Project Manager’s Cycle – Check Variances and Productivity

“Kevin, I see that for the Architectural Strategy Document, your task to track down all of the legacy systems we interface to is falling behind.  What’s going on?”
The next activity in The Project Manager’s Cycle takes as input the revised schedule from the replanning and rescheduling activity.  For this activity, the project manager compares the newly current project (cost and duration) schedule with the baseline to identify variances and develop appropriate response plans.
For example, the PM will review the current expected cost to complete each project deliverable with the baseline cost.  Not all shops track (dollar) costs, but resource hours can generally be used as a proxy for cost when effort-based scheduling is used.  (If you are not using effort-based scheduling, well, you are already behind the eight ball for best practices.)  For any deliverable where the current costs differ from plan by a designated percentage or dollar amount (say, 10%) plus or minus, the PM should investigate and document the reason for the variance.  As appropriate, prepare an action plan for addressing the cost/effort variances.
Likewise, for each project deliverable compare the completion dates with the baseline completion dates.  Again where the dates differ by a designated amount (say, two weeks) plus or minus, the PM should investigate and document the reason for the variance.  As appropriate, prepare an action plan for addressing the schedule variances.
As PM, you also want to review progress (effort and duration) at a more granular level to determine whether you are getting the performance and productivity from team members that you expect.  This is, of course, subjective.  Look at each active task and the team members’ recent reports for early warning signals that there is slippage or that you can act to prevent slippage.  Also look for patterns that should be factored into the remaining project schedule.  After all, you want to be already responding to variances long before the dashboard turns red.
Finally, having identified and explained the cost and schedule variances, consider whether project change management is appropriate.    That is, are the changes caused by the team or because the plan was faulty (absorb the variance) or because of scope, environment, risk, or client events (change is appropriate).
